Various courses count as 'Tools and Methods'. These courses can be categorized. Following are the categories of 'Tools and Methods' courses and examples of courses in each category. On a yearly basis, the HFE faculty group updates the list of 'Tools and Methods' courses. Advisors will decide which set of 'Tools and Methods' courses is appropriate for the student.
RESEARCH METHODS
ISyE 610 Design of Program Evaluation Systems IE 816/854 Field Research Methods Pop Health 796 Health Services Research Pop Health 797 Introduction to Epidemiology SOC 357 Methods of Sociological Inquiry SOC 750 Research Methods SOC 751 Survey Methods SOC 752 Methods of Survey Research: Application
STATISTICS
STAT 333 Applied Regression Analysis STAT/ME 424 Statistical Experimental Design for Engineers STAT 351 Intro - Nonparametric Statistics STAT/BUS 756 Applied Multivariate Analysis PSYCH 610 Statistical Analysis of Psychological Experiments PSYCH 615 Quantitative Methods in Psychology PSYC 710 Multiple regression PSYC 711 Multivariate statistics (MANOVA, meta-analysis, factor analysis) PSYC 711 SEM ISyE 575 Introduction to Quality Engineering BUS 706 Statistics - Anova, Regression GEN BUS 806 Panel data analysis SOC 952 Path Analysis and Structural Equation Models SOC 952 Models for survival and event history data Pop Health 798 Introduction to Epidemiological Statistics Pop Health 800 Epidemiological Statistics EDPSYC 711 SEM EDPSYC 711 HLM EDPSYC 761 Topic Course EDPSYC 773 Factor Analysis, Multidimensional Scaling and Cluster Analysis EDPSYC 861 Non-Parametric Statistics EDPSYC 862 Multivariate Statistics (MANOVA, Discriminant analysis, canonical correlations)
QUALITATIVE RESEARCH
SOC 755 Methods in Qualitative Research CURRIC 717 Introduction to Qualitative Research ED ADMIN 824 Field Research Designs and Methodologies in Educational Administration
BIOMECHANICS METHODS
BME 315 Biomechanics BME 310 Bioinstrumentation BME 462 Biomedical Instrumentation ECE 463 Computers in Medicine PHYSIOL 335 Human Physiology
